欢迎来到天天文库
浏览记录
ID:51963881
大小:393.50 KB
页数:8页
时间:2020-03-26
《Java程序设计项目教学全套课件教程眭碧霞电子资源电子课件 单元6任务1 任务实施 .ppt》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、单元6图形用户界面设计——任务1任务实施用户登录界面设计主要功能用户登录界面需要提供输入用户名和密码的文本输入框,及确定操作按钮,根据用户输入信息,与合法的用户名和密码进行匹配,匹配成功则能正确登录,否则给出错误提示对话框,提示用户重新输入。用户登录界面设计步骤设计步骤用户登录界面规划界面布局设计标签、文本框、按钮、面板设计任务1实现-核心代码//用户登录界面类publicclassUserLoginextendsJFrame{privateJTextFielduserName;privateJPasswordFieldpassword;privateJButtonokBut
2、ton,cancelButton;publicUserLogin(){this.setTitle("房屋租赁管理系统");//设置标题this.setSize(350,250);this.setVisible(true);}publicvoiddoLogin(){JLabeltitle=newJLabel("欢迎您访问房屋租赁管理系统",JLabel.CENTER);JLabeluserNameLabel=newJLabel("用户名:",JLabel.CENTER);JLabelpasswordLabel=newJLabel("密码:",JLabel.CENTER);use
3、rName=newJTextField(14);password=newJPasswordField(14);okButton=newJButton("确定");cancelButton=newJButton("取消");任务1实现-核心代码JPanelp=newJPanel();p.setLayout(newGridLayout(4,1));JPanelp0=newJPanel();//放置首行标题的JPanelp0.add(title);JPanelp1=newJPanel();//放置用户名信息的JPanelp1.add(userNameLabel);p1.add(us
4、erName);JPanelp2=newJPanel();//放置密码信息的JPanelp2.add(passwordLabel);p2.add(password);JPanelp3=newJPanel();//放置两个按钮的JPanelp3.add(okButton);p3.add(cancelButton);任务1实现-核心代码p.add(p0);p.add(p1);p.add(p2);p.add(p3);this.add(p);//添加4个中间容器到窗体中}publicstaticvoidmain(String[]args){UserLoginuserLogin=new
5、UserLogin();userLogin.doLogin();}}运行结果ThankYou!
此文档下载收益归作者所有